Revision Y05-01 Service Manual - PXD DCI
2.2 PXD 35 DCI R410A
Model Indoor Unit PXD 35 DCI
Model Outdoor Unit ONG-DCI 35
Installation Method of Pipe Flared
Characteristics Units Cooling Heating
Btu/hr 11940(5120~15010) 14330(5120~17060)
Capacity (1)
kW 3.5(1.5-4.4) 4.2(1.5~5.0)
Power input (1) kW 0.98(0.46-1.3) 1.31(0.35~1.58)
EER (Cooling) or COP(Heating) (1) W/W 3.57 3.21
Energy efficiency class A C
Power supply V/Ph/Hz 220-240V/Single/50Hz
Rated current A 4.3 5.7
Starting current A 10.5
Circuit breaker rating A 35
Fan type & quantity Centrifugal x 2
Fan speeds H/M/L RPM 830/760/500
Air flow (2) H/M/L m3/hr 450/400/300
External static pressure Min-Max Pa 0
Sound power level (3) H/M/L dB(A) 56/53/51
Sound pressure level(4) H/M/L dB(A) 45/41/38
Moisture removal l/hr 1.5
Condenstate drain tube I.D mm 16
Dimensions WxDxH mm 820*190*630
Weight kg 22
Package dimensions WxDxH mm 890*280*710
Package weight kg 26
Units per pallet units 14units per pallet
INDOOR
Units stacking units 7 levels
Refrigerant control EEV
Compressor type,model Single Rotary,DC Inverter,Panasonic 5RS102XAB
Fan type & quantity Propeller(direct) x 1
Fan speeds H/L RPM 830
Air flow H/L m3/hr 1780
Sound power level H/L dB(A) 62
Sound pressure level(4) H/L dB(A) 52
Dimensions WxDxH mm 795*290*610
Weight kg 38.5
Package dimensions WxDxH mm 945*395*655
Packaged weight kg 42.5
Units per pallet Units 9
Stacking height units 3 levels
Refrigerant type R410A
Refrigerant chargless distance kg/m 1.20kg/7.5m
Additional charge per 1 meter g/m No Need
Liquid line In.(mm) 1/4"(6.35)
Suction line In.(mm) 3/8"(9.53)
Max.tubing length m. Max.20
OUTDOOR
Connections
between units
Max.height difference m. Max.10
Operation control type Remote control
Heating elements (Option) kW
Others
(1) Rating conditions in accordance with ISO 5151 and ISO 13253 (for ducted units) and EN 14511.
(2) Airflow in ducted units; at nominal external static pressure.
(3) Sound power in ducted units is measured at air discharge.
(4) Sound pressure level measured at 1 meter distance from unit.
